How they compare
Zimbabwe currently reports 7.25 against 7.2 in Portugal, a difference of 0.05.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Portugal ahead.
Portugal ranks 92nd and Zimbabwe ranks 90th of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Portugal averaged higher in 5 and Zimbabwe in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Portugal | Zimbabwe |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 2.93 | 2.22 | 0.71 | Portugal |
| 1970s | 2.74 | 2.59 | 0.145 | Portugal |
| 1980s | 4.12 | 3.62 | 0.5 | Portugal |
| 1990s | 5.58 | 5.04 | 0.55 | Portugal |
| 2000s | 6.67 | 6.32 | 0.35 | Portugal |
| 2010s | 7.2 | 7.25 | 0.05 | Zimbabwe |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
